Python项目代码不能解析域名,这种情况常见于网络配置问题、DNS服务器问题、本地hosts文件配置错误、或者Python项目中的代码错误。具体解决方案取决于具体问题的根源,比如检查网络连接、确保DNS服务器可用、排查hosts文件、更新Python依赖库等。以网络配置问题为例,通常需要检查网络连接并确保应用程序有足够的权限访问网络资源。
网络连接受限或不稳定常常会导致Python代码无法解析域名。
ping google.com
,来判断网络连通性。不正确的DNS配置或DNS服务器故障可以导致域名解析失败。
ipconfig /flushdns
(Windows)或sudo killall -HUP mDNSResponder
(macOS)刷新DNS缓存。Python代码的bug或者依赖库的问题也可能导致域名无法解析。
requests
等第三方网络请求库,确保其版本是最新的。某些Python应用程序可能需要特定的系统权限才能执行网络操作。
sudo
来提高权限。防火墙或安全软件可能限制了Python代码的网络访问。
错误的hosts文件配置会导致域名解析到错误的IP地址。
C:\Windows\System32\drivers\etc\hosts
。操作系统的配置或问题可能影响网络功能。
networking
服务。结合这些解决方案,通常可以定位和解决Python项目代码不能解析域名的问题。在处理此类问题时,有序地逐步检查每一可能的原因,通常能够有效地解决问题。如果问题依旧存在,可以考虑在社区论坛或者专业平台上寻求帮助,分享你的问题和已经尝试过的解决方法。
为什么我的Python项目代码无法解析域名?
如何解决Python项目代码无法解析域名的问题?
有没有其他可以替代Python原生域名解析的方法?
版权声明:本文内容由网络用户投稿,版权归原作者所有,本站不拥有其著作权,亦不承担相应法律责任。如果您发现本站中有涉嫌抄袭或描述失实的内容,请联系邮箱:hopper@cornerstone365.cn 处理,核实后本网站将在24小时内删除。